The Hennig Preserve, located just outside of the Adirondack Park, is Saratoga PLAN’s largest nature preserve, boasting ~ 606 conserved acres of land with approximately 10 miles of trails riddled throughout. It offers native forest and wetland flora/fauna and some easy running with softer ground underfoot.

We’ll run the yellow and blue loops to get around 5 miles.  We will head north on the yellow trail and stay on the yellow trail, eventually crossing Center Line Road.  Continuing on the yellow trail you will eventually get to a four way junction with blue, yellow and green trails.  If you still have some running in you, I would recommend going to the left and taking the blue "eskar" trail.  It traverses an amazing geological formation called an eskar that was formed by glacial deposits at the end of a glacier! If you are ready to get back to your car, you can continue on the yellow trail back to the parking area.
